> Is it possible to use the
> http://git.angstrom-distribution.org/cgi-bin/cgit.cgi/setup-scripts/
> setup scripts for a non-angstrom distro?
>
> I tried to do this as explained in the following:
>
> git clone git://git.angstrom-distribution.org/setup-scripts
> cd setup-scripts
> git checkout -b oe-core remotes/origin/oe-core
>
> Now I replace ¨angstrom...¨ with ¨shr¨ in DISTRO= in oebb.sh and run
>
> ./oebb.sh config htcleo #I added htcleo machine in the meta-smartphone layer
>
> ./oebb.sh bitbake shr-image
>
> This will end up with bitbake trying to use some angstrom scripts
> and then fail. It would be very nice to make the distro configurable
> in oebb.sh. I suppose extra configurations for the non-angstrom
> distro will be needed but I am uncertain how to go about this. Maybe
> we can add a new branch for SHR specific oebb.sh ?
>
> Best regards
>
> Lukas
>
>
Thanks to Heiner I just found the first problem.The meta-shr layer
that provides everything specific to the shr distro must be included
for this to work.
